Membro desde: 19/07/2006 10:51:13
Mensagens: 550
Localização: Rio de Janeiro
Offline
Amigos,
Estou estudando a utilização de Hibernate e Struts e esbarrei em algo que não faço idéia de como resolver.
Quero implementar o seguinte cenário:
- aplicação simples no estilo de agenda de contatos;
- cada contato pode ter nenhum ou muitos telefones;
- cada telefone deve pertencer a um contato;
- existem três tipos de telefones: RESIDENCIAL, CELULAR e COMERCIAL;
- o formulário para o cadastro de um novo contato deve possuir os campos para cadastrar o(s) telefone(s);
Estou enfrentando o seguinte problema:
Tenho as classes para adição, alteração, exclusão e listagem através do Hibernate funcionando perfeitamente.
Se tento fazer o que quero com uma aplicação de console (j2se) tudo funciona normalmente.
Mas não faço idéia de como fazer este cenário funcionar no ambiente web pois não consigo passar Contato e Telefones em um mesmo submit (estou usando Struts 1.3.8 e a persistência funciona perfeitamente se eu não usar relacionamentos).
Se alguém tiver uma idéia de como me ajudar...
Seguem minhas classes:
Abraços.
Lennon Jesus | CSM | SCJP
http://twitter.com/LennonJesus